#6c5d84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c5d84 is composed of 42.4% red, 36.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 29.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 263.1 degrees, a saturation of 17.3% and a lightness of 44.1%. #6c5d84 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8baff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#6c5d84 color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#6c5d84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c5d84 has RGB values of R:108, G:93,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 7101828.

Shades and Tints of #6c5d84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040405 is the darkest color, while #faf9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c5d84
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706e73 is the less saturated color, while #5806db is the most saturated one.
